Action item from the Pylon Chat incident (reconnect storm). The websocket client retried with no backoff after server restarts, tripling load on the gateway. Fix: add jittered exponential backoff and a reconnect cap per client. Owner: Dara on the Relay team, due next sprint. On-call: if reconnect rate spikes again, enable the gateway throttle flag first. Steps for flipping that flag are documented here.

dashboard of tajef-bagaf = https://jira.lumicsys.test/pipeline/pages/ticket/board/38c7a6816de95075

## Changelog — Quickquill 3.2: new autocomplete index defaults

Heads up, new folks: the autocomplete index used to rebuild synchronously on every write, which is why search felt like molasses every afternoon. As of 3.2 we've flipped the defaults — indexing is now batched and runs off the write path, with a short staleness window instead of instant consistency. Nobody has complained about the lag, and p95 lookup time dropped a lot. If you're standing up a fresh instance, the new default index settings are these.

service settings:
[beldor]
port = 11211
team = novvan
host = beldor.zemvarforge.corp
region = south-2
access_code = ac_8f059f
timeout_ms = 1500

Key Ceremony Checklist — Gallerie Audio-Guide App (Wrenfold Museum)

- Confirm two custodians present.
- Verify signing laptop offline; checksum the build of EchoDocent v4.
- Rotate the tour-content signing key; archive the old one.
- Record witness initials in the ledger.
- Test one guide device end-to-end before sealing.
- Store the shard envelopes in the annex safe; restore access requires the phrase below.

recovery phrase for yajef-fahag: ulaax-lamix-kasael-casael-gilox-istwyn-gorox-prawyn-kaseth

Release 4.2 — ORM refactor sign-off. Confirm the Quillbase legacy mappers are fully replaced by the new Strata adapters. Run the migration dry-run against staging, verify no raw SQL fallbacks remain in the orders module, and check query counts against baseline (must not regress >5%). Do not merge if the shadow-write comparison shows drift. Flag anything odd to the data platform channel before cutting the tag. Cite the verified build using the token below.

build token for tajeg-bajep: htk14_409ba9df6b8acb